What Is Generative Engine Optimisation (GEO)?

Generative Engine Optimisation is the practice of optimising websites specifically for AI-driven search experiences. Unlike traditional SEO, which primarily focuses on improving rankings within search engine results pages, GEO aims to increase the likelihood that your business will be referenced, cited or recommended by generative AI systems.

These systems use advanced language models to interpret information, compare multiple sources and generate conversational answers. To be selected, your website must demonstrate expertise, trustworthiness, semantic clarity and technical quality.

GEO therefore combines established SEO best practices with emerging optimisation techniques designed for the next generation of search technology.

How AI Search Differs from Traditional Search

Traditional search engines return ranked webpages that users browse individually. AI search platforms instead retrieve information from multiple trusted sources before generating a single, conversational response.

This changes how businesses earn visibility. Instead of competing only for rankings, organisations must also become trusted entities capable of supporting accurate AI-generated answers.

The Evolution from SEO to GEO

Search optimisation has continually evolved as search engines have become more sophisticated. Early SEO focused heavily on keywords and backlinks. Modern SEO introduced user intent, technical optimisation, Core Web Vitals and content quality.

GEO represents the next stage of this evolution. While traditional SEO remains essential, businesses must now optimise for systems that evaluate meaning, relationships and trust rather than simply matching keywords.

Knowledge Graph Optimisation

Knowledge Graphs enable search engines and AI systems to understand relationships between organisations, locations, people, products and services. Rather than viewing webpages independently, they interpret how different entities connect within a broader information ecosystem.

Optimising your Knowledge Graph presence helps ensure AI platforms recognise your business correctly, associate it with relevant topics and understand your areas of expertise.

This includes implementing structured data, strengthening entity relationships, maintaining consistent information across trusted sources and publishing content that clearly reinforces your specialist knowledge.

Structured Data and Semantic Architecture

Structured data remains one of the most effective ways to communicate with machines. Schema markup provides explicit information about your organisation, services, locations, reviews, articles and frequently asked questions, allowing AI systems to interpret your content more accurately.

Semantic website architecture complements structured data by organising content into logical topic clusters connected through meaningful internal links. This creates a digital knowledge base that is easier for both users and AI models to navigate.

Recommended Schema Types

  • Organisation Schema
  • Local Business Schema
  • Service Schema
  • Article Schema
  • FAQ Schema
  • Breadcrumb Schema
  • Person Schema
  • Review Schema

Content Engineering for AI Systems

Publishing content is no longer enough. Information must be structured so that AI systems can efficiently retrieve, interpret and reference it. This process is often referred to as content engineering.

Effective GEO content is organised around clear topics, supported by evidence, internally linked to related resources and written in a way that answers genuine user questions comprehensively.

We develop content ecosystems consisting of pillar pages, supporting articles, research papers, industry guides, statistics, case studies and frequently asked questions. Together these resources demonstrate expertise across an entire subject rather than targeting isolated keywords.

Digital PR as a GEO Ranking Signal

AI systems do not rely solely on information published on your own website. They also evaluate how frequently your organisation is referenced by respected third-party sources across the web.

Editorial coverage, industry publications, academic research, professional organisations and authoritative news websites all contribute to your digital reputation. These independent endorsements strengthen the trust signals that influence AI recommendations.

For this reason, Digital PR forms an integral part of every long-term GEO strategy.
